Generation of alkoxyl radicals and their applications for ß-scission reactions in bridged bicyclic systems

Giraud, Anne ; Renaud, Philippe (Dir.) ; Cossy, Janine (Codir.)

Thèse de doctorat : Université de Fribourg, 2000 ; no 1319.

Due to their peculiar reactivity, alkoxyl radicals have unique characteristic properties, which make them powerful tools in modern organic chemistry. Among their typical transformations, β-scission reactions have retained our interest because of their potential in converting stereoselectively bridged bicyclic systems into a variety of useful synthetic intermediates. Is the vibrational optical activity of (R)-[²H₁, ²H₂, ²H₃]-neopentane measurable?

Hug, Werner ; Haesler, Jacques

In: International Journal of Quantum Chemistry, 2005, vol. 104(5), p. 695

The compound, (R)-[²H₁, ²H₂, ²H₃]-neopentane, with its Td symmetric electron distribution, is the archetype of molecules that owe their chirality exclusively to an asymmetric distribution of the masses of their nuclei. Ab initio prediction of a multiferroic with large polarization and magnetization

Baettig, Pio ; Spaldin, Nicola A.

In: Applied Physics Letters, 2005, vol. 86, p. 012505

We describe the design of a magnetic ferroelectric with large spontaneous magnetization and polarization using first-principles density functional theory. The usual difficulties associated with the production of robustly insulating ferromagnets are circumvented by incorporating the magnetism through ferrimagnetic behavior.
